🥘 Ingredients

9 items
  • 1.5 cups All-purpose flour
  • 2 teaspoons Baking powder
  • 0.25 teaspoons Salt
  • 1 tablespoon Granulated sugar
  • 1.25 cups Low-fat milk
  • 2 large Egg whites
  • 0.25 cups Unsweetened applesauce
  • 1 teaspoon Vanilla extract
  • Cooking spray

📝 Instructions

9 steps
1

In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, salt, and sugar until well combined.

2

In a separate bowl, mix the low-fat milk, egg whites, applesauce, and vanilla extract until smooth.

3

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ined. Avoid overmixing; some lumps are okay.

4

Set your waffle iron to the desired temperature and allow it to preheat.

5

Lightly coat the waffle iron with cooking spray to prevent sticking.

6

Pour about 1/2 cup of batter (or the amount recommended by your waffle iron manufacturer) into the center of the waffle iron and close the lid.

7

Cook the waffle according to the waffle iron's instructions, usually about 4-5 minutes, or until golden brown and crispy.

8

Carefully remove the waffle and repeat with the remaining batter.

9

Serve warm with your favorite toppings, such as fresh fruit, low-fat yogurt, or a drizzle of maple syrup.
